Welding screens are essential safety equipment for any welding job. They are designed to protect workers from the harmful effects of welding sparks, UV radiation, and infrared radiation. These screens are made from heavy-duty materials that can withstand high temperatures and prevent flying debris from causing injuries. They come in various sizes and colors to fit different welding applications and environments. Welding screens are commonly used in manufacturing plants, construction sites, and welding shops. They are a necessary investment for any business that prioritizes safety and compliance with OSHA standards.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. What are welding screens used for?
Welding screens, such as curtains, add an extra layer of protection in welding workspaces. They help prevent exposure to harmful UV light and the risk of flash burns for workers operating near the welding area.
2. What are the colors of welding screens?
Welding screens are available in three colors: Red, Green, and Amber. These colors are used to provide different levels of luminance transmittance, which is the ratio of the luminance of a light source when viewed through the screen compared to when viewed directly.
3. Why do welders wear black glasses?
Welders wear black glasses as a safety measure. They protect the eyes from various hazards, such as flying debris, welding spatter, sparks, and the painful ultraviolet radiation emitted by the welding arc.
4. What shade is best for welding?
The best shade for welding typically falls within the range of #8 to #13. When the welding helmet is in the down position, a light lens allows for clear visibility and evaluation of the weld piece and the surrounding area.
5. What do the colors mean in welding?
In welding, the colors seen in the weld or Heat-Affected Zone (HAZ) of stainless steel indicate the formation of an oxide layer. The darker the color, the thicker the oxidation. The colors follow a predictable pattern, ranging from chrome to straw to gold to blue to purple.
6. What is the best color for welding?
A black welding curtain is considered the best color as it blocks virtually all harmful ultraviolet and blue light across all frequencies. Green and grey are also good options, providing around 90% light blocking as the frequency increases to over 600nm.
